Job description
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Data Center Technician to support the daily operations of our data centerenvironment. This is an entry-level opportunity designed for individuals with strong technical aptitude and a willingness to learn-no prior data center experience required.
You’ll gain hands-on experience working with servers, networking equipment, and critical infrastructure while being trained by experienced team members.
What You’ll Do
- Install, rack, and cable servers, network devices, and related hardware
- Perform basic troubleshooting on hardware and connectivity issues
- Follow step-by-step procedures (SOPs) to complete tasks accurately
- Monitor systems and respond to alerts or escalation requests
- Label, track, and organize equipment and cabling
Requirements
Do you have experience in Computer operation?, Do you have a High school diploma or GED?, * High school diploma or equivalent
- Basic computer knowledge (hardware, operating systems, or networking fundamentals)
- Strong attention to detail and ability to follow instructions
